Abstract

1435142 Gas meter diaphragms TOKYO TOYO RUBBER INDUSTRY CO Ltd 18 April 1973 18649/73 Heading G1R A gas meter flexible diaphragm is made from a woven or knitted fabric of synthetic fibres of highshrinkability, such as a polyamide or polyester, coated on one or both sides with an elastomer, such as acrylonitrile butadiene, rubber, to make the fabric impermeable to gas and has a top portion 2, a sloping wall 3 surrounding the portion 2, a flange 4 surrounding the wall 3 and an elastomeric gasket 5 secured on one or other or on both sides of the flange 4 in such a manner the front of the gasket 5 adjacent the wall 3 is not attached to the flange 4.
